Typically, one year. 

But it's not set in stone. 

It's around one year because this is the minimum amount they believe you would need to improve your profile to make it worth interviewing you again. 

So if you feel you've made good progress after 6-9 months, do reach out to the recruiter again and ask what is the earliest that you could apply again. 

In the meantime, focus on the other firms you have not applied to.

Usually 12 to 18 months, however, I have noticed less stringent ban periods over the last year so this might be changing in your favor.

If you fail, make sure to

  • significantly improve your resume with new experiences (e.g., work or education)
  • score referrals to boost your application chances.

it usually is between 12 to 18 months until you can reapply. If you are set to give it another go, I would try to reach out to the recruiting time after maybe 10 months to inquire as to when you are cleared to reapply. 

That said, your CV needs to have evolved during that time so you should have consulting relevant experience to show for when you go for your second attempt.
